VB仓库管理系统源代码
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
.
1.请购作业程序
Private Sub ComCX_Click()'查询
'在编号文本框中输入编号,连接数据库,查询编号,并将编号?品名?规格?单位?单价的数据分别导入到相应文本框。
Set CN = New ADODB.Connection
Set Rs = New ADODB.Recordset
CN.Open Provider=Microsoft.Jet.OLEDB.4.0;Data Source= & F:\VB设计专用\仓库数据资料\仓库数据资料.mdb;Persist Security Info=False
'打开数据库
Rs.CursorType = adOpenStatic '制定一个静态游标
Rs.LockType = adLockOptimistic '设置锁定模式为开放式
Rs.Open select * from JLBH where FtextBHSJ Like' & % & Trim(textBHSJ.Text)
& % & ', CN
DoEvents
Do Until Rs.EOF = True
If Rs.EOF = False Then
listBHSJ1.AddItem (Rs.Fields(0))
listPMSJ1.AddItem (Rs.Fields(1))
listGGSJ1.AddItem (Rs.Fields(2))
listDWSJ1.AddItem (Rs.Fields(3))
listDJSJ1.AddItem (Rs.Fields(4))
专业资料Word
.
Rs.MoveNext
End If
Loop
End Sub
Private Sub comFHZY_Click()'返回上页
frmQGZY.Hide
frmCKGLXT.Show
End Sub
Private Sub comQD_Click()'录入数据
If textBHSJ.Text = \ Or textPMSJ.Text = \ Or textGGSJ.Text = \ Or textDWSJ.Text = \ Or textDJSJ.Text = \ Or textQGSLSJ.Text = \ Then
獍?硯尠请将数据补充完整!
textBHSJ.Text = \
textPMSJ.Text = \
textGGSJ.Text = \
textDWSJ.Text = \
textDJSJ.Text = \
textQGSLSJ.Text = \
Else
专业资料Word
.
Dim cnn As New Connection, rst As New Recordset, fid As Field
Dim strSql As String, strconn As String
strSql = Select textBHSJ From qgzy where textBHSJ= ' & Trim(textBHSJ.Text) & '
strconn = Provider=Microsoft.Jet.OLEDB.4.0;Data Source='
strconn = strconn & F:\VB设计专用\仓库数据资料\仓库数据资料.mdb'
cnn.ConnectionString = strconn
cnn.Open
Set rst = cnn.Execute(strSql)
str1
=
Insert
Into
qgzy
(textBHSJ,textPMSJ,textGGSJ,textDWSJ,textDJSJ,textQGSJ)
str1 = str1 + Values(' & Trim(textBHSJ.Text) & ',' & Trim(textPMSJ.Text) & ',' & Trim(textGGSJ.Text) & ',' & Trim(textDWSJ.Text) & ',' & Trim(textDJSJ.Text) & ',' & Trim(textQGSLSJ.Text) & ')
cnn.Execute str1
listBHSJ1.AddItem (Trim(textBHSJ.Text))
listPMSJ1.AddItem (Trim(textPMSJ.Text))
listGGSJ1.AddItem (Trim(textGGSJ.Text))
listDWSJ1.AddItem (Trim(textDWSJ.Text))
listDJSJ1.AddItem (Trim(textDJSJ.Text))
专业资料Word
.
listQGSLSJ1.AddItem (Trim(textQGSLSJ.Text))
獍?硯尠数据输入成功!
rst.Close
cnn.Close
Set Rs = Nothing
Set CN = Nothing
textBHSJ.Text = \
textPMSJ.Text = \
textGGSJ.Text = \
textDWSJ.Text = \
textDJSJ.Text = \
textQGSLSJ.Text = \
End If
End Sub
Private Sub comsc_Click()'删除
If listBHSJ1.SelCount > 0 Then
For i = listBHSJ1.ListCount - 1 To 0 Step -1 If listBHSJ1.Selected(i) Then
专业资料Word
.
textBHSJ.Text = listBHSJ1.List(i)
textPMSJ.Text = listPMSJ1.List(i)
textGGSJ.Text = listGGSJ1.List(i)
textDWSJ.Text = listDWSJ1.List(i)
textDJSJ.Text = listDJSJ1.List(i)
textQGSLSJ.Text = listQGSLSJ1.List(i) End If
Next